Chislehurst Train Station is equipped to cater to all your travel needs. The ticket office operates efficiently, opening early at 06:10 AM on weekdays to help you secure your travel plans. If you're purchasing tickets online, the convenience of ticket machines and accessible smartcard validators makes collection quick and simple. For those with accessibility needs, there are a few limitations to be mindful of. While platforms offer some degree of step-free access, particularly platform 4 for services away from London, access to other platforms such as 1, 2, and 3 is solely by steps.
Regarding comfort, the station does lack a formal waiting room or accessible toilets, but there are plenty of seating areas and general amenities such as a coffee kiosk, vending machines, and newsstands to keep you comfortable as you wait. Safety is key, and CCTV is operational throughout the station for your security. Secure station accreditation adds another layer of reassurance for passengers.

Whether you need a rail replacement service or are planning a bus ride, you'll find options readily available in the station's forecourt. Car parking is plentiful with 148 spaces, including seven accessible spots, and is accessible 24 hours a day, making it convenient for early morning and late night journeys.

The ticket office at Finchley Road & Frognal is open from Monday to Friday, 07:30 to 10:00, offering an accessible ticket collection service via well-maintained machines. It's reassuring to know that these machines are equipped with an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ments. Unfortunately, though, Smartcards are not issued or validated at this station, and there's no luggage storage facility. The seating area on the platforms ensures comfort while you wait for your train, with waiting rooms available on weekdays and Saturdays.
In terms of accessibility, while the ticket office boasts step-free access, the station lacks ramps for train access and doesn't have accessible toilets. However, CCTV ensures a degree of safety and security around the station. Looking beyond the station, the links to other modes of public transport provide numerous onward travel options. Finchley Road underground station is a pleasant 10-minute walk away. Bus stops are conveniently located on Canfield Gardens and Broadhurst Gardens, offering services to areas like Camden Road and Richmond. The proximity of West Hampstead facilitates easy transitions to Luton and Gatwick airports, catering to the avid traveler in need of connecting flights.
